Obituary for Marie Estelle Gillis

Marie Estelle Gillis, born Marie Estelle Garvin in La Porte, Indiana on February 14, 1928, passed away on January 20, 2023.

Marie married Duncan Leonard Gillis February 7, 1948 and settled in Clawson, Michigan where they owned and operated a flower shop known as Duncanwyllos. In their time in Clawson, they raised eight children: Marie Kathleen Gillis (Ralph Caligiuri) of Golden, Michael Francis Gillis of Aurora, Patrick Joseph Gillis of Denver, Duncan Leonard Gillis of Golden, Mark Edward Gillis of Golden, Beth Ann (John) Perrill of Mendocino, California, Kemp Charles of Golden, and Shawn Christopher (Lorie) Gillis of Golden. The family grew up in a white farmhouse on Nahma Street.

Marie graduated from Metropolitan State College in Denver on May 19, 1985 with a degree in mental health counseling. She worked at West Pines and Developmental Pathways to help people in need. This spoke to her helping and nurturing personality that she carried with her throughout her entire life.

During her life, Marie enjoyed many gatherings with her large family such as spaghetti dinners on Sunday nights, birthday parties, and holiday celebrations. Marie loved to go shopping and seeing movies at the movie theater. She took great pride in her appearance. She remembered everyone's birthday and for many years would send a two dollar bill in a card to her grandchildren. Marie especially loved hearing stories from her grandchildren as well as telling her story of her life.

Marie was predeceased in death by her brother, Joseph F. Baumkratz. She is survived by her sister Elizabeth Ramsey of Boyne City, Michigan, her eight children, 13 grandchildren, and 16 great grandchildren.
